| Root | בגד (b-g-d) |
| Core Meanings | covering, acting covertly, betrayal, treachery, faithlessness |
| Semantic Range | to act covertly, to betray, to be unfaithful (in covenant or marriage), to deal deceitfully, to act treacherously against someone |
| Conceptual Significance | בגד often describes covenantal betrayal—whether against God, between spouses, or among political allies. It conveys not merely wrongdoing but faithless violation of trust, highlighting the seriousness of relational and covenantal disloyalty in biblical theology. |
| Morphological Notes | Conjunction וּ + Qal active participle, masculine plural absolute, from בגד. Denotes agents characterized by treacherous action. |
| Rendering Rationale | The Qal masculine plural active participle denotes ongoing or characteristic action—"ones who deal treacherously." Rendering it as "the men dealing treacherously" preserves the participial force and reflects the masculine plural form, while "and" represents the prefixed conjunction. |
